An antique, golden-copper color with orange reflections and clear, focused and very pure aromas of peaches in syrup, William’s pear purée, lavender and an almost orange blossom sensation. Here, as in all the following wines, the sulfur component is not invasive not even when the bottle is just opened. The influence of the wood (vanilla) is magic. The viscosity of the mouthfeel is significant and is sweet with a note of barley candy and a full and soft finish for a Breganze wine. The persistence is fabulous. Best to let this age more.
40 euros for a 375cl bottle.
